Focusing on the portrayal of Otherness in American mass media, this examination delves into how gender, race, sex, and disabilities are represented. Through a mythological lens, it uncovers the psychological, social, and economic factors that foster prejudice and discrimination. The author highlights how media and advertising perpetuate historical inequities, aiming to raise awareness about stereotyping and marginalization. Written in an engaging style, it includes discussion questions and resources, making it ideal for upper-level undergraduate and postgraduate courses.
